Known issues by generation
The Volkswagen Golf R Mk8, particularly those with the EA888 evo4 engine, has a history of timing-chain concerns similar to its predecessor, the Mk7, warranting inspection for high-mileage examples. Additionally, the DSG 7-speed dual-clutch transmission may require attention at elevated mileages, notably for track-oriented use. Potential wear issues with the R-Performance rear torque-vectoring differential can arise under drift mode abuse. While these are essential considerations, a diligent preventive maintenance history can mitigate these risks and enhance your vehicle's value.

Donation process for this model
Donating your Volkswagen Golf R Mk8 is a rewarding experience, especially considering its collector status. It's strongly advised to obtain a qualified appraisal before donation, particularly if you expect to surpass the IRS Form 8283 Section B threshold of $5k. Clean, low-mile examples should be enclosed during transportation to maintain their condition. Make sure to have documented service history and verify recall completion, as well as engine code and VIN match, to streamline the donation process.
